【摘要】 根据温度场和渗流场的相似性,利用有限元分析软件ANSYS的热分析功能计算土石坝渗流问题。通过AN-SYS的优化设计功能,建立了基于ANSYS的渗透系数反演模型,反演得到更符合大伙房水库大坝实际工况的渗透系数,利用该渗透系数进行渗流数值计算,通过对计算值与实测值的对比表明,有限元计算值与实测值相对误差较小,拟合结果能够满足精度要求。说明所求得的渗透系数比较合理,可以用于渗流数值计算。

【Abstract】 According to the similarity of temperature field and seepage field,ANSYS,the thermal analysis function of finite element analysis software is used to compute the seepage problem about earth and rock-fill dam.The permeability coefficient inversion model was established based on ANSYS through optimization design function of ANSYS,a new permeability coefficient more accorded with practical project situation of the Dahuofang Reservoir was obtained in the inversion.The new permeability coefficient was used to calculate the value of seepage,by comparing the computed value with the measured value,showing that the relative error between finite element calculated value and measured value is less,the fitting result can meet the demand of accuracy,it is stated that the permeability coefficient obtained is fairly reasonable and may be used to calculate the seepage value.
